In a decisive game two of the AHL playoffs, the San Jose Barracuda defeated the Ontario Reign 2-1, sweeping the series. Yaroslav Askarov excelled in goal, making crucial saves throughout the match. Anthony Vincent scored the Barracuda's first goal, while Collin Graf secured the win with a late goal in the third period. The Barracuda's strong defensive effort, especially during penalty kills, was instrumental in maintaining their lead and ensuring their passage to the second round of the Pacific Division playoffs.
